Biography
Dr Braner specializes in the care of critically ill infants and children. He is the chief of the division of critical care and the vice chair of inpatient clinical services at Doernbecher children’s hospital. In addition Dr. Braner spends a part of each year in disaster relief efforts around the world and in the United States. Dr Braner, is a member of the National Disaster Medical Service, and is currently chair of the Fundamentals of Disaster Medicine committee for the Society of Critical Care Medicine. In his spare time Dr Braner enjoys spending time with his wife and two young children.
